Default opti-blue bulbs?

does anyone have any experience with opti-blue light blubs? i'm looking at their "hyper gold" H3 bulbs for my OEM foglights (95 accord). one of my bulbs burned out, and i've always wanted yellow fogs. opti-blue is one of the only companies i can find that makes yellow H3 bulbs. i've also had some bad experience with low quality bulbs, so i really want to avoid that.

OptiBlue- If you get their standard wattage bulbs, they are ok... but still are over priced.

Their higher wattage bulbs burn out quick as well as melt the stock harnesses..

I believe PIAA and Raybring make yellow H3's.
